Business Class from Providence to Bogotá
Bogotá sits at nearly 8,660 feet in the Andes, which gives it a climate that rarely swings to extremes and a skyline that mixes colonial-era La Candelaria with the glass towers of the modern financial district. Travelers come for the Gold Museum and Botero Museum, for a restaurant scene that's grown far beyond ajiaco and bandeja paisa into serious fine dining, and increasingly for business — Bogotá is Colombia's financial and corporate capital, with steady traffic tied to energy, finance, and manufacturing. It's also a practical gateway if you're continuing on to the coffee region around Salento or up to Cartagena.

Airlines & Cabin Experience
There's no nonstop option from Providence, so every Providence to Bogotá business class itinerary runs through a US hub. American Airlines routes through Dallas-Fort Worth, where you'll fly Flagship Business on the DFW-BOG leg: a true lie-flat suite in 1-2-1 configuration, Casper bedding, and access to the Flagship Lounge in Dallas if your connection allows time for it. Delta connects through Atlanta, Minneapolis, or Charlotte, putting you in the Delta One Suite — a closing door, 1-2-1 layout, and Tumi amenity kits, with Delta Sky Club or Delta One Lounge access depending on which hub you're routed through. Both products are genuinely comfortable for a flight in the 6.5-hour range once you're on the international segment, though the domestic connection on a regional jet or narrowbody won't match that same cabin.

Because Providence is a secondary airport, connection timing matters more here than on routes out of a major hub. American's DFW connection and Delta's ATL routing tend to offer the tightest, most reliable timing for southbound travel; the MSP and CLT options can add an hour or more to total travel time depending on the day. If you're booking a lie-flat product specifically to sleep, pay attention to which leg is actually the long-haul segment — on this itinerary that's the DFW-BOG or ATL-BOG stretch, not the domestic hop from PVD. On arrival, give yourself a day to adjust to Bogotá's altitude before anything strenuous; even seasoned travelers notice it. El Dorado International Airport has a modern terminal with reasonably fast immigration lines for US citizens, so connections on the ground move quicker than the flight time alone might suggest.
